Transaction 26372778921d5190935350e61114561848f7c74e4b72a620b8fdf5521a22a3fb

8 Input
2 Outputs
  • 26372778921d5190935350e61114561848f7c74e4b72a620b8fdf5521a22a3fb:0
  • value  12930000
    address  3B5sKkJ8fLF24DvHQ4r9EXaQAJUi69s1G6
  • 26372778921d5190935350e61114561848f7c74e4b72a620b8fdf5521a22a3fb:1
  • value  561544
    address  1oYvEtFqgYc6q3iSB3yJVY4yUsirnb5FR